“…This ECL aptasensor showed satisfactory recoveries of OTA in beer and wine with the LOD of 12 pmol/L. Other researchers developed a label-free ZnCdS@ZnS QDs-based ECL immunosensor for AFB1 detection in lotus seed [ 92 ]. Quantum dots and Nafion were assembled on Au electrode surface as ECL signal probes and anti-AFB1 antibodies were coupled as the capturing element.…”
